dc.description.abstract | The surface tension in the homogeneous domain of the ternary liquid mixtures water + n-butyl acetate + methanol and water + n-pentyl acetate + methanol as well as of the constituent binaries has been measured at 303.15 K and atmospheric pressure. The respective excess surface tension was correlated as a function of the composition using empirical and thermodynamic-based relations. The liquid interfacial tension was measured in the liquid-liquid equilibrium range at the same conditions of temperature and pressure. | en_US |
